WebReport the death to the bank or to us. If the member was still working at the bank: the bank will appoint a liaison manager and they will be the contact for all benefit questions. the liaison manager will be in touch and collect the relevant information and certificates. the bank will then contact us. For a NatWest current account from notification of bereavement the account as locked within 1 day and to paying out to my personal account as executor took 5 days. I only needed to upload a scan of the Copy of Death Certificate. The website initially indicated that I would need to upload a Grant of …
